diff options
| author | github-actions[bot] <github-actions[bot]@users.noreply.github.com> | 2025-02-20 12:02:44 +0000 |
|---|---|---|
| committer | github-actions[bot] <github-actions[bot]@users.noreply.github.com> | 2025-02-20 12:02:44 +0000 |
| commit | 7c8cb61b21727a473663054edec4b83633d9e442 (patch) | |
| tree | 28ee2b920ccb7ccbd97875b9ff483839095ab531 /doc/configs.txt | |
| parent | feat: turbo-language-server (#3620) (diff) | |
| download | nvim-lspconfig-7c8cb61b21727a473663054edec4b83633d9e442.tar nvim-lspconfig-7c8cb61b21727a473663054edec4b83633d9e442.tar.gz nvim-lspconfig-7c8cb61b21727a473663054edec4b83633d9e442.tar.bz2 nvim-lspconfig-7c8cb61b21727a473663054edec4b83633d9e442.tar.lz nvim-lspconfig-7c8cb61b21727a473663054edec4b83633d9e442.tar.xz nvim-lspconfig-7c8cb61b21727a473663054edec4b83633d9e442.tar.zst nvim-lspconfig-7c8cb61b21727a473663054edec4b83633d9e442.zip | |
docs: update configs.md
skip-checks: true
Diffstat (limited to 'doc/configs.txt')
| -rw-r--r-- | doc/configs.txt | 37 |
1 files changed, 37 insertions, 0 deletions
diff --git a/doc/configs.txt b/doc/configs.txt index dec6928c..06f1d060 100644 --- a/doc/configs.txt +++ b/doc/configs.txt @@ -322,6 +322,7 @@ Nvim by running `:help lspconfig-all`. - [ts_query_ls](#ts_query_ls) - [tsp_server](#tsp_server) - [ttags](#ttags) +- [turbo_ls](#turbo_ls) - [turtle_ls](#turtle_ls) - [tvm_ffi_navigator](#tvm_ffi_navigator) - [twiggy_language_server](#twiggy_language_server) @@ -11224,6 +11225,42 @@ Default config: - `root_dir` source (use "gF" to visit): [../lua/lspconfig/configs/ttags.lua:4](../lua/lspconfig/configs/ttags.lua#L4) +## turbo_ls + +https://www.npmjs.com/package/turbo-language-server + +`turbo-language-server` can be installed via `npm`: + +```sh +npm install -g turbo-language-server +``` + +or via `yarn`: + +```sh +yarn global add turbo-language-server +``` + +Snippet to enable the language server: +```lua +require'lspconfig'.turbo_ls.setup{} +``` + +Default config: +- `cmd` : + ```lua + { "turbo-language-server", "--stdio" } + ``` +- `filetypes` : + ```lua + { "html", "ruby", "eruby", "blade", "php" } + ``` +- `root_dir` : + ```lua + "/home/runner/work/nvim-lspconfig/nvim-lspconfig" + ``` + + ## turtle_ls https://github.com/stardog-union/stardog-language-servers/tree/master/packages/turtle-language-server |
